On Saturday, March 5, 2022, our vinyl production facility in Norwalk, Iowa was significantly damaged by a tornado. A large portion of the roof was blown off and the interior was exposed to the elements. The building sustained significant damage that suspended production of our vinyl windows and patio doors.

After several weeks of hard work by our dedicated staff, the building repairs are nearly complete, and we were able to begin limited production in mid-May. As we once again begin production, our primary focus is to produce and deliver the orders that were disrupted by the storm damage. Once that has been accomplished, we will gradually ramp up production and return to our previous capacity. Your Regional Sales Manager will inform you when we are able to accept new vinyl orders.

We are thankful that none of our employees were injured when the tornado came through the community of Norwalk on that day. On May 16, a reopening celebration was held to express our appreciation to the employees affected by this disaster. Windsor is grateful for all the hard work and sacrifice of our employees, our suppliers and the community of Norwalk who have worked diligently to repair this facility.
